When Meteohub is connected to WMR200 it also gets its sensor readings.

What is "meteohub log" telling?

Does the wmr200 console receive actual sensor reading (vs old readings)? This would sort out the situation that sensors are out of RF reach and console displays just historic values.

This afternoon, I re-saved the station on the "Weather Station" page, and the two missing sensors showed up. I had tried this last night (many times) without any luck; my unscientific guess is that the batteries were a little low and the sensors were sending out weak signals that were only intermittently available. After the solar panel spent a day in the sun, maybe the signals were stronger.

Will replace batteries, just in case that was issue.
